The latest officially reported population of Andorra was 82,904 in 2025 vs 64,747,319 people in South Africa in 2025. In 2026, based on the adjusted UN estimation, the current Andorra's population is 84,217 people compared to 65,829,368 in South Africa.

Population statistics:

  • South Africa's population is 782 times bigger than Andorra's.
  • Andorra is ranked the 186th most populous country in the world, while South Africa is the 24th.
  • The countries together account for 0.79% of the world: 0.001% for Andorra vs 0.79% for South Africa.
  • For the last 10 years, Andorra has had an average growth rate of +1.08% per year vs +1.4% in South Africa.
  • Since 2006, the population of Andorra has increased from 79.6K people to 84.2K (5.82% growth), while South Africa has grown from 50M to 65.8M (31.7% growth).

From 2006 to 2016, the population of Andorra decreased by 7,404 people (a 9.3% decline), while South Africa gained 7,261,274 people (a 14.5% growth).

For the next 10 years, from 2016 to 2026, Andorra gained 12,036 people (a 16.7% growth), while South Africa's population increased by 8,569,817 people (a 15% growth).

Andorra was ranked 186th most populous country in 2006 and is still 186th in 2026. South Africa was ranked 24th in 2006 and still ranked 24th now.

The UN's World Population Prospects forecasts that in 24 years (in 2050) Andorra's population will shrink by 1.61% to 82,860 people with a rank change from 186th to 187th. The population of South Africa will increase by 20.6% to 79,383,784 people and rank change from 24th to 23rd.

Andorra is projected to reach its peak in 2036 at 86.7K people compared to the peak of 94.7M people in 2100 for South Africa.

Over the last 10 years, 10% of the population change in Andorra is from natural causes (a gain of 948 people) and 90% is from migration (a gain of 8,524 people). In South Africa 73.4% is from natural causes (a gain of 6,106,891 people) and 26.6% is from migration (a gain of 2,211,070 people).

As of 2024, 48,408 residents or 59.1% of the population were not native-born in Andorra, compared to 2,631,100 people or 4.1% in South Africa.
